R12/1123/1/7.
Milestones: Travelling Towards the Goal, Goodwill Day 1933 by Raymond Glendenning.
First broadcast: May 18th 1933.
Children's radio programme originally recorded for The Children's Hour.
UID: Unknown.
Typed Script with written annotations.
A Goodwill Day programme. A story of Peace milestones in Wales though time. Heroes of Wales have also been heroes of peace, and these include St David, Hywel Dda, Dafydd ap Gwilym, Owain Glyndwr, Samuel Roberts, Gwilym Hiraethog, Tregellis Price. Focus on Henry Richard the Apostle of Peace, whose work began in 1848. A Goodwill message is set out to the world, and replies are received from France, Germany, Australia, Canada, South Africa, Italy, America, Spain, with other countries given an honourable mention.
